Abstract:
Systems and methods are provided for use in processing transactions based on biometric data used in connection with authenticating consumers to payment accounts to which the transactions are directed. One exemplary method includes prompting a consumer to provide a biometric in connection with a transaction by the consumer, and receiving a payment account credential specific to a payment account for use in the transaction. The method also includes appending a biometric score and an indication of a biometric technology used to capture the biometric to an authorization request associated with the transaction, and transmitting, by the computing device, the authorization request to an issuer.

Abstract:
Systems and methods are provided for use in processing transactions based on biometric data used in connection with authenticating consumers to payment accounts to which the transactions are directed. One exemplary method includes causing a biometric associated with a consumer to be received, when the consumer presents a payment device for funding a transaction with a merchant via a payment account associated with the payment device. The method also includes appending, by a computing device, a biometric score to an authorization request associated with the transaction at the merchant where the biometric score is indicative of a degree of match between the received biometric and a reference biometric, and transmitting, by the computing device, the authorization request whereby an issuer associated with the payment account is able to utilize the biometric score in determining to approve or decline the transaction.
